One Week Old and Labor Story
Posted by
Stoddard Family
Brady is one week old today. Time sure does fly by. I can't believe it's been a week all ready. It has been so fun having him with us this last week. Brady is doing very well and is very healthy. When we left the hosptial on Wednesday he had only lost 7% of his body weight, which is really good. Most babies loose 10% or more. He also had one of the lowest amounts of jaundice the nurses had ever seen. On Friday he went in for a checkup and he had all ready gained back his birth weight and more, which usually doens't happen until close to 2 weeks. So he is eating well and doing great. We are glad to know he is eating well and gaining weight, so we don't have to go through the stress of syringe feeding and weight loss that we endured with Brooklyn.
Some of you have been wondering how the labor was this time around, so I will try and fill you in. I woke up Saturday morning at around 3:30am with contractions every 6 minutes. I got up and got the hospital bags packed and all of Brooklyn's stuff packed and hoped labor wouldn't progress too fast so we wouldn't have to wake someone up to take Brooklyn in the middle of the night. At 7:00am we dropped Brooklyn off at a neighbors and headed to the hospital. At the hospital, they monitored my contractions for several hours and found I was dialated to a 3. Improvement over Thursdays dr. appointment of a 2. But regardless of being a 3 they sent me home. The neigbors kept Brooklyn because the nurse assured me I would be back to give birth that day. Boy was she wrong. Saturday came and went and I found myself still having contractions. They weren't painful, just uncomfortable, but by Sunday they were starting to be painful. I held out most of the day. My mom arrived at 2:30 and we showed her around the house and where everything was. Then we headed off to the hospital. I was still a 3 and even though I was in pain this time they sent me home again and told me to take some tylenol and come back when my contractions were 2 min apart or if I was in really bad pain. So back home we went. It was a miserable night spent on the couch breathing through contractions.
Now it is Monday morning at about 4:30am and I couldn't take the pain anymore so we headed to the hosptail again, praying they weren't going to send me home. Because I was going to be induced at 6:00am Monday morning they went ahead and admitted me. I was now dilated to a 5. At this point I begged for some pain medication and of course that would involve starting an IV before I could get any relief. Unfortunatly it took a long time and three tries to finally get an IV started. Then they gave me some type of drug to take the edge of the pain until they could get me an epidural. The epidural didn't go as planned either. They had to stick me twice(which was an improvement over the three times with Brooklyn), but
after some time my blood pressure dropped really, really low so they had to turn the epidural completly off. So unfortunatly I had no epidural for delivery, but luckily I only had to push 10 minutes this time unlike the 2 1/2 hours for Brooklyn. Giving birth this time around was the most painful thing I have endured so far in my life, but it was more than worth it to get miracle baby #2 here.
